Your day as a Dermatology Medical Assistant As a Full Time Dermatology Medical Assistant at Dermatology Physicians of Connecticut, you will play a vital role in providing top-notch patient care. From rooming patients and updating their information in the EMR system to assisting with biopsies and surgical procedures, you will be involved in various aspects of patient treatment. Your responsibilities will also include transcribing for providers during exams, administering local anesthesia, and educating patients on their treatment plans. Additionally, you will be tasked with managing prescriptions, pathology, and labs, as well as assisting with cosmetic procedures. By stocking rooms with supplies, sanitizing work areas, and diligently following through with tasks, you will contribute to our high-performance and patient-focused culture.
